Kid Rock wielded a gun, hurled racial slurs, and instigated a physical altercation with a reporter, according to a new Rolling Stone article.
Writer David Peisner recalled the encounter in a piece published Sunday, following his interview with the country rapper in Nashville last month.
During the unhinged chat, they delved into topics ranging from immigration and Donald Trump to Kid Rock's right-wing warrior persona.
As the drinks flowed and Kid Rock's intoxication grew, Peisner described a tense moment when the musician abruptly produced a 'black handgun,' waving it before Peisner's face in an apparent attempt to make a statement.
